Bought a used one through Amazon for a great price and got super fast shipping. I have not gotten used to remembering that I have it, so I have only tried it 3 times. Only problem so far is that 2 of the 3 times I tried to use it, the jar was either too tall to fit in the chamber and/or the lid width was too narrow. For example: it will not open 2 liter soda bottles because the lid is too narrow in width. I have not tried a 2 liter for height though, but I doubt that it is short enough.The jar needs to be not more than 8 1/4 inches [21 cm] tall, and the cap (aspirin bottle) or lid of the jar not LESS than 2" wide and not MORE than 3 3/4 wide -- approximately. I have not found the manufacture's dimensions concerning acceptable jar height and lid width, but I could have missed it, so I measured the best I could.I think that it would be great for opening those sticky pickle jars and anything (within dimensions) that hurts or cracks your wrists to open. I am in the market for something that will open beyond these approximate dimensions, but I am keeping this one because of the special price deal.

At first I was a little confused at the lack of an on-off switch, but after reading the manual, I saw that it works automatically by pushing down on the top section. I guess that when the bottom platform (a rubberized mat) feels enough pressure being exerted, it starts itself. It was easy to use, & the directions were clear & direct (with labeled illustrations). The top & bottom clamps also work automatically, in adjusting their grips on the jar.I tried it with three of the jars I have the toughest time with: 1) a 24 oz. Gulden's mustard jar (the wide bottom of this jar just barely fit into the bottom clamps of the unit, but it did), 2) a 24 oz. spaghetti sauce jar, & 3) a 32 oz. sauerkraut jar.The jar opener easily opened all three without a problem.This unit is expensive, but when compared with not being able to open jars & having to give up foods I like, it's well worth the money.
